Regarding the CONN (pro's for Conn):
As I was about to get into my car, parked on the left from the
building, I noticed a pale yellow bird with a white eye ring, a longer
than average neck and a light gray head on the ground under some trees
at the edge of the parking lot. It flew up to a branch no more than 2'
off the ground. The bird stood still for more than a moment offering a
prolonged view, and then returned to the leafy ground (somewhat
hidden) to resume foraging. The bird had a thrush-like look about it
through the neck line and head. The general look and behavior of the
bird was consistent with the Connecticut.
As I know this is not a regular for this neck of the woods, I
encourage someone to check my work. At worst, you'll have a lovely
place to hike for an hour.
